Target
-
Function
Catalyzes the first reaction in the catabolism of the essential branched chain amino acids leucine, isoleucine, and valine. -
Tissue specificity
During embryogenesis, expressed in the brain and kidney. Overexpressed in MYC-induced tumors such as Burkitt's lymphoma. -
Sequence similarities
Belongs to the class-IV pyridoxal-phosphate-dependent aminotransferase family. -
Cellular localization
Cytoplasm. - Information by UniProt
